If the disk write error was caused by an error with Windows (or any other operating system,) there is a good chance restarting your computer will fix it. Restarting your computer reinitializes hardware drivers, ends all of the running programs, and clears the memory. If restarting Steam doesn’t work, restart your PC. Right-click the Steam icon in the system tray (notification area) on your taskbar and click “Exit.” You can also click Steam > Exit in the Steam application window. If you suddenly experience a disk write error, try restarting Steam. It’s a cliché for a reason - turning it off and back on again works.
